Castle Winter’s icy spires glimmered under the soft glow of the afternoon sun. Darlene, the humanoid caribou, glanced at Ms. Stardust, the humanoid unicorn, and grinned. Their super heroine costumes fluttered in the brisk wind.

"Who would've thought such a stunning fortress existed here?" Darlene marveled, her antlers catching the sunlight.

"It's breathtaking," Ms. Stardust agreed, her golden horn gleaming. "Ready for an adventure?"

"Always," Darlene winked.

Inside the castle, they wandered through grand halls and passed frozen sculptures, finally stumbling upon a peculiar room. Numerous gadgets and machines filled the space.

Ms. Stardust’s eyes sparkled. "Looks like we found something special."

The Glacial Discovery

Darlene and Ms. Stardust stood in the center of the curious room, examining the myriad of gadgets. Darlene absentmindedly pressed a button on a peculiar device. The room hummed and a swirling portal opened before them.

"Whoa!" gasped Darlene, caught off-guard.

Ms. Stardust's eyes widened in amazement. "I think we've just found something even more special," she whispered, her voice filled with awe.

Without much thought, the duo stepped through the portal. Instantly, they found themselves surrounded by an icy landscape unlike any they had ever seen. Glaciers towered around them, sparkling like diamonds under an aurora-filled sky. The air was crisp and fresh, teeming with an otherworldly energy.

Darlene shook off the surprise. "This place is incredible. Where do you think we are?"

Before Ms. Stardust could respond, an enigmatic figure approached, emerging from behind an ice formation. A humanoid with icy blue skin and the features of both a human and an icy wolf, his gaze disconcertingly strong.

"Welcome," he spoke, his voice resonant. "I am Thalos."

Darlene and Ms. Stardust exchanged wary glances. Darlene finally replied, "Hello, Thalos. We didn't mean to intrude. Where exactly are we?"

Thalos's expression remained unreadable. "You are in the Realm of Ice. Here, nothing is as it seems. And everyone must face their true self."
